Before the interview, try to come up with thoughtful responses to questions that you know theyll ask, like, Why consulting? or Why BCG? Show that youve researched the consulting career path and the firm, talked to consultants, and have concrete reasons for why BCG is your top choice. Logistics: Consultants generally fly in Monday morning (sometimes Sunday night if their presence is urgent) and fly out Thursday night.
